General Info
The Animal Hospital of Greenwich and Stamford was established in 1985 by Dr. William Lovers and Dr. Richard Koven, and works exclusively with small animals including dogs, cats, ferrets, rabbits and pocket pets. We serve Stamford, Greenwich, and the surrounding areas and offer full medical, dental and surgical services for your pets. We also have an excellent relationship with a variety of veterinary specialists with whom we can work as a team in order to provide the best care possible for your loved one.
At the Animal Hospital of Greenwich and Stamford, we seek to provide compassionate care in a family-friendly environment. The doctors look forward to working with you to help you select the best care options, keeping both your pet and your family in mind.

The AHOGS has been our vet for the past two+ years. We've had a few incidents of miscommunications in the past, but I've simply let them go as human error. Things like booking appointments for vaccinations that had already been given and should have been recorded, giving a bordatella vacc and not registering it in their system etc. We titer for parvo and distemper, and even with a sufficient titer, they continued to say we needed to revacc him for them - another error with them reading/updating their system. Other than that, Dr Lovers & Dr Aberle have both been great with our dog , who is terrified of going to the vet. Today however, we had an appointment for his Lyme vaccine. My husband paid the bill and left the office. I was looking at the receipt in the car, and I notice we were charged for a lepto vacc. I tell him to go in and make sure that it's Lyme they gave him, that it's recorded correctly in their system, and to pay the difference. He comes back out and tells me that they accidentally gave the dog a lepto vacc, even though he JUST had one three weeks ago!? Dr Aberle apologized, and said that they normally booster anyways so it's not a big deal, even though that's a blatant lie. A booster given after three weeks in an adult dog? I'm extremely disappointed in this lack of care, and attention to detail, and will obviously be looking for a new vet. If you're going to use AHOGS, make sure that you are well aware of what they are giving your animals before they do so. Read Less
